Blush is one of those products that can make or break a look. Too much, and you risk looking theatrical; too little, and the effort barely shows. Korean beauty brands have mastered the art of subtlety, and Etude House is no exception. Their Lovely Cookie Blusher promises a soft, natural flush with a “kawaii” aesthetic, cute packaging, gentle tones, and a finish that feels effortless.
To find out whether this cult favorite truly lives up to the hype or is just another fleeting trend, we placed an order on Myntra for the shade Ginger Honey Cookie (BE101), and scored a great deal in the process. Once it arrived, we tested it over the course of a month in various settings: Diwali celebrations, Halloween parties, casual picnics, and even regular workdays. Here's what we observed.

The packaging is undeniably charming. The blush comes in a compact, circular case with a transparent lid that lets you peek at the product inside. The real star, however, is the puff applicator, a fluffy, fur-like pad topped with a delicate pink ribbon bow. It's the kind of detail that channels the soft girl vibe and K-beauty aesthetic perfectly. If you're someone who values presentation as much as performance, this ticks the box.
The compact is lightweight and travel-friendly, though it doesn't include a mirror, a minor inconvenience if you're applying on the go. Still, the overall design feels premium for its price point, and the puff adds a playful, almost nostalgic touch.
The shade Ginger Honey Cookie (BE101) is a muted, cool-toned pink with a whisper of peach. On fair to light skin, it delivers a delicate flush that looks natural and fresh. For medium skin tones, the colour may lean towards subtlety, almost too subtle unless layered. On deeper skin tones, it risks disappearing altogether, which aligns with customer feedback stating it's “not brown skin friendly.”
The finish is matte with a hint of micro-shimmer. This shimmer isn't overt; it doesn't make your cheeks look glittery or oily. Instead, it imparts a soft glow that catches the light in a flattering way. If you're wary of high-shine blushes, this strikes a good balance.
The formula feels finely milled and lightweight. When applied with the included puff, the blush gives a distinctly “kawaii” look, soft, diffused, and almost doll-like. The puff picks up a modest amount of product, which is ideal for beginners or those who fear overdoing it. However, if you prefer precision or a more blended finish, a buffing brush works better. Brushes allow for controlled layering and a smoother gradient.
Pigmentation is buildable rather than bold. One swipe gives a barely-there tint; two to three layers create a noticeable flush without veering into clown territory. This makes it forgiving for everyday wear and suitable for sensitive skin types, as you're less likely to overload your face with product.
We tested the blush over a month to gauge longevity and skin compatibility. On normal to dry skin, it lasted about 4 to 5 hours before fading, which is typical for powder blushes in this price range. On oily skin, the wear time was shorter, around 3 hours, unless paired with a setting spray.
One standout feature: no breakouts, dryness, or irritation during the testing period. For sensitive skin users, this is a significant win. The formula feels breathable, never cakey, and doesn't settle into fine lines.

If you love Korean beauty aesthetics, prefer a subtle blush, and have fair to light skin, this is a delightful addition to your makeup bag. It's also ideal for beginners who want a forgiving formula and cute packaging. However, if you're after bold colour payoff or have a deeper skin tone, you might want to explore alternatives.
The Etude Lovely Cookie Blusher in Ginger Honey Cookie BE101 delivers on its promise of a kawaii-like finish without feeling heavy or layered. It's charming, easy to use, and gentle on sensitive skin. While it's not universally flattering across all skin tones, its affordability and aesthetic appeal make it a worthy pick for fans of subtle, everyday blush.
